Understanding the cost of locksmith services in Costa Mesa CA helps you plan your budget and avoid surprises. Pricing depends on the type of service, the condition of the lock, labor time, and whether new hardware is required. Below is a clear and practical pricing guide covering the most common locksmith services for residential and commercial properties.

Service call fee
Every job begins with a service call, which covers travel and initial inspection.
| Service | Estimated Price |
|---|---|
| Service call (standard hours) | $29 - $75 |
| After-hours / late night service | $75 - $150 additional |
The service call fee is typically applied once per visit, regardless of how many locks are serviced.
Lock rekey cost
Rekeying is one of the most affordable ways to secure your property without replacing the lock.
| Service | Estimated Price |
|---|---|
| Standard lock rekey (per lock) | $25 - $60 |
| High-security lock rekey | $45 - $120 |
| Keyed alike service | Varies based on number of locks |
Rekeying is ideal after moving, losing keys, or changing access for tenants or employees.
Lock repair cost
Lock repair is recommended when the hardware is still usable but not functioning properly.
| Service | Estimated Price |
|---|---|
| Basic lock repair | $50 - $100 |
| Advanced repair (internal parts) | $75 - $150 |
| Door alignment / latch adjustment | $60 - $120 |
Repair costs depend on the severity of the issue and whether replacement parts are required.
Lock replacement cost
Replacing a lock includes labor plus the cost of the new hardware.
| Service | Estimated Price |
|---|---|
| Standard residential lock replacement | $60 - $140 plus hardware |
| Deadbolt replacement | $80 - $180 plus hardware |
| Smart or electronic lock | $150 - $350 plus hardware |
| High-security lock replacement | $150 - $400 plus hardware |
The final cost depends on the type and quality of the lock selected.
Fresh lock installation cost
Installing a new lock where none existed requires drilling and additional labor.
| Service | Estimated Price |
|---|---|
| New lock installation (labor) | $100 - $250 |
| Door preparation and drilling | $150 - $300 |
This service is commonly used for new doors or security upgrades.
High-security & brand locks
Premium locks and restricted key systems require specialized service.
| Service | Estimated Price |
|---|---|
| High-security rekey | $45 - $120 per cylinder |
| High-security lock installation | $180 - $400 plus hardware |
| Master key system setup | $150 - $500+ |
These systems offer enhanced protection and controlled key duplication.
Commercial & specialty locks
Commercial hardware and specialty locks typically involve more labor and expertise.
| Service | Estimated Price |
|---|---|
| Mortise lock service | $100 - $250 |
| Storefront lock (Adams Rite type) | $120 - $300 |
| Panic bar / exit device | $150 - $350 |
| Keypad / Simplex lock | $120 - $280 |
Commercial systems may also require adjustments for alignment, compliance, and heavy use.
Important pricing notes
All prices listed are estimates and may vary based on lock condition, door type, and labor complexity. High-security locks, smart locks, and commercial systems typically cost more than standard residential locks.
